Vaden Granted Bond
http://www.koamtv.com/story/37704539/vaden-granted-bond

This morning (3/12/18), Judge David Mouton set Vaden's bond with special conditions. Vaden must pay $750,000 cash or bond, which is 10% plus $250,000 cash. He needs at least $325,000 to be released on bond. Vaden will pay for his own electronic monitoring and will be placed on house arrest. He's also not allowed to be in the presence of minor children.

The court has set two dates aside for a jury trial, one in June and the other in July.

Hearing held for motion to suppress Vaden's statement
http://www.fourstateshomepage.com/n...otion-to-suppress-vadens-statement/1094351573

JOPLIN, Mo. - An attorney in an alleged child abuse death is asking the judge to throw out her client's confession.

The defense attorney for Jalen Vaden claims that he invoked the right to counsel about five minutes into an interrogation at the Jasper County Sheriff's Department. He said, "Is Judd here?" Apparently referring to Judd McPherson, the grandfather of the victim, Jayda Kyle.


McPherson is an attorney.

Order
Having previously taken under advisement the Motion to Suppress Statement of Defendant, having heard and considered the evidence and argument of counsel presented at the hearing on the motion, and now having had an opportunity to consider the audio and videotaped interview of the defendant as memorialized in the DVD marked as State's Exhibit 1, together with the other exhibits submitted for this court's consideration by the parties, and having considered the legal suggestions of the parties and the authorities cited therein, the court finds that defendant was in custody at the time of the interview and that Detective Hutchins read to the defendant the warnings required by Miranda v. Arizona, as confirmed in writing in State's Exhibit 2, which was signed by the defendant. This court further finds that defendant did not invoke his right to counsel pursuant to the Fifth Amendment, in that he did not make an unambiguous, unequivocal and specific request for counsel, and this court further finds that defendant's statements, both oral and written, following his signing of the Miranda waiver December 6, 2017, were voluntary and pursuant to a voluntary, intelligent and knowing waiver of constitutional rights. Accordingly, this court hereby overrules the Motion to Suppress Statement of Defendant. So ordered. David B. Mouton, Circuit Judge.

Judge grants continuance in toddler death case
http://www.joplinglobe.com/news/cri...cle_cf3ad732-d045-5b3a-bdd1-8118c328f0df.html

A judge Monday granted motions filed by Jalen Vaden's attorney for a continuance and withdrawal of a prior request for a speedy trial of her client on charges in the death of 3-year-old Jayda Kyle.

Circuit Judge David Mouton granted the motions at a hearing in Jasper County Circuit Court, striking previously set trial date options of the last week of June or the second week of July. The judge set a pretrial conference for May 22, at which time new trial dates could be discussed.
